The Mechanics of 4 Unconventional Steps To Master The Art Of Drawing A Eukaryotic Cell

So, what exactly is involved in mastering the art of drawing a eukaryotic cell? The process begins with a thorough understanding of cellular structure and function. Eukaryotic cells are characterized by their complex organelles, including the nucleus, mitochondria, and golgi apparatus. To accurately depict these structures, artists must develop a deep appreciation for their morphology and spatial relationships.

Step 1: Understand the Basics of Eukaryotic Cell Structure

Before drawing a eukaryotic cell, it's essential to grasp the fundamental principles of cellular structure. This includes understanding the different organelles, their functions, and how they interact with one another. A thorough understanding of cellular biology will provide a solid foundation for creating accurate and detailed drawings.

Step 2: Develop Your Drawing Skills

While artistic talent is important, anyone can master the art of drawing a eukaryotic cell with practice and dedication. Developing your drawing skills will enable you to accurately depict the intricate structures and relationships within a eukaryotic cell.

Step 3: Explore Unconventional Drawing Techniques

Once you've developed a solid understanding of eukaryotic cell structure and drawing skills, it's time to experiment with unconventional techniques. This might include using different media, such as watercolors or digital drawing tools, or experimenting with different perspectives and visual representations.

Step 4: Refine Your Skills through Practice and Feedback

The final step to mastering the art of drawing a eukaryotic cell is to continually refine your skills through practice and feedback. Share your work with others, seek constructive criticism, and be willing to make adjustments as needed.
